Description:
I have specified my project's package (com.hp.ws.resource) in the package element in
my project.xml. The Maven docs at
http://maven.apache.org/reference/project-descriptor.html say:
package - The Java package name of the project. This value is used when generating
JavaDoc.
However, this is not the behavior that I am seeing. The Javadoc plugin in generating
APIs for all packages, not just com.hp.ws.resource.
